All Categories
Featured
Table of Contents
At the same time, they want to understand you can sense the best time to relocate ahead no matter of your disagreement. Amazon counts on a society of development. Interviewers desire to see that you are thrilled to dive deep when troubles emerge.
Tell me about a task in which you needed to deep dive into evaluation Tell me regarding the most complex problem you have actually serviced Explain an instance when you made use of a great deal of data in a short amount of time Are right, a whole lot"Leaders are right a whole lot. They assume in a different way and take a look around corners for methods to offer customers." Amazon is substantial and its SDEs require to build items that get to substantial range to make a distinction for the service. As a result, interviewers will wish to see that you can create and articulate a strong vision. Why was it considerable? Hire and establish the most effective"Leaders elevate the performance bar with every hire and promotion. They identify outstanding ability, and willingly move them throughout the company. Leaders develop leaders and take seriously their duty in training others. We service part of our people to create systems for growth like Job Choice."As discussed above, Amazon wants brand-new hires to"raise bench. "Recruiters will certainly wish to see that you are not scared of functioning with and hiring individuals smarter than you. You'll observe the examples listed right here are basic meeting questions, but they provide an ideal opportunity for you to address this concept.
This leadership concept is generally talked about in interviews for extremely senior engineering placements that entail people management or constructing a group(e.g. Software application Growth Supervisor, Director, etc ). Explain a time you tipped in to assist a struggling colleague Inform me about a time you helped increase your team morale Inform me regarding a time you hired or collaborated with people smarter than you are Frugality" Achieve more with less. There are no added points for expanding head count, budget plan dimension, or repaired expenditure."At every touchpoint, Amazon attempts to supply clients with as much value for as little price as possible. Job interviewers will certainly be trying to find how you can sustain this concept while maintaining a constant drive for development. Tell me concerning a time you efficiently delivered a job without a budget plan or sources Explain the last time you found out a means to maintain a technique simple or to conserve
on costs Learn and wonder "Leaders are never ever done understanding and always seek to enhance themselves. You'll wish to reveal that you are interested in discovering new things and discovering new concepts. Some examples detailed below are general meeting questions, however they give a perfect chance for you to address this concept. Explain something intriguing you've discovered just recently Tell me concerning a time you taught yourself an ability Why Software Design? Insist on the greatest criteria"Leaders have relentlessly high requirements lots of people may assume these criteria are unreasonably high.
Comparable to the principle" hire and establish the finest," this concept is a lot more most likely to come up in interviews for elderly and/or managerial positions. You might be a fantastic software designer, however sadly, that will not be enough to ace your meetings at Amazon. Talking to is an ability in itself, that you need to find out.
The finest means to do this is to prepare a solitary specific instance of a previous experience to illustrate your response to a question. When speaking about your previous success, Bilwasiva, Amazon interview trainer recommends evaluating your success anywhere possible."Make use of metrics and data to show the influence of your payments. "You need to walk your recruiter through your idea process prior to you in fact start coding.
or developing a system. Your interviewer might also provide you tips regarding whether you get on the right track or otherwise. In your system layout interview, you need to clearly mention assumptions and examine with your interviewer to see if those presumptions are reasonable. When you code, existing multiple feasible options if you can. Amazon would like to know your thinking forchoosing a certain remedy. While we pointed out the very first four values as the ones offered emphasis in SDE interviews, the most effective method to prepare is to have at the very least one tale for every LP. To be more effective, you can adjust your stories so they can respond to different leadership principles. Keep your code arranged so your job interviewer will not have a tough time comprehending what you have actually composed. While your code won't be tested, you'll be extra outstanding if you write testable code. Prepare to clarify the Time/Space Intricacy of your solutions, and how to far better optimize for Time/Space Complexity. Don't use random/variable feature names. Be sure to create descriptive, purposeful ones. Amazon encourages SDE prospects to be ready to create code in real-time on an online editor. You can consult your recruiter which it will certainly be if you're not exactly sure which tool to use. Since you recognize what inquiries to expect, allow's concentrate on just how to.
prepare. Here are the 4 preparation steps we suggest to aid you obtain an offer as an Amazon (or Amazon Internet Services)software development engineer. If you recognize designers who work at Amazon or utilized to work there, talk to them to comprehend what the culture is like. The Management Concepts we talked about over can give you a feeling of what to expect, however there's no substitute for a discussion
with an insider. We would certainly also suggest looking into the list below sources: As stated above, you'll have to address 3 sorts of concerns at Amazon: coding, system layout, and behavioral. Here is a recap of the technique: Step 1: Ask explanation concerns Comprehend the goal of the system(e.g. offer digital books) Establish the range of the exercise(e.g. end-to-end experience, or simply API?) Collect range and performance requirements(e.g. 500 deals per secondly) Reference any type of presumptions you're constructing loud Action 2: Style at a high level then drill down Lay out the high-level elements (e.g. Play the function of both the candidate and the interviewer, asking concerns and addressing them, much like two people would certainly in a meeting. By on your own, you can not replicate thinking on your feet or the pressure stress performing doing front of a strangerComplete stranger And also, there are no unanticipated follow-up inquiries and no comments. That's an ROI of 100x!. Selection and String Manipulation: Learn strategies for arranging, browsing, and rearranging selections and strings. Dynamic Programming: Research study usual patterns like memoization and inventory.
Graph Troubles: BFS, DFS, Dijkstra's formula, and extra. Binary Trees and Plenty: Emphasis on traversal, insertion, and removal formulas. Backtracking and Recursion: Get comfy with issues that need checking out various possibilities.
Graph Problems: BFS, DFS, Dijkstra's algorithm, and a lot more. Binary Trees and Heaps: Concentrate on traversal, insertion, and deletion formulas. Backtracking and Recursion: Obtain comfortable with issues that need discovering various possibilities.
Graph Issues: BFS, DFS, Dijkstra's formula, and more. Binary Trees and Lots: Concentrate on traversal, insertion, and removal algorithms. Backtracking and Recursion: Obtain comfy with troubles that call for exploring various possibilities.
Chart Problems: BFS, DFS, Dijkstra's formula, and extra. Binary Trees and Heaps: Concentrate on traversal, insertion, and deletion algorithms. Backtracking and Recursion: Obtain comfy with problems that call for checking out different opportunities.
Chart Problems: BFS, DFS, Dijkstra's algorithm, and more. Binary Trees and Plenty: Focus on traversal, insertion, and deletion formulas. Backtracking and Recursion: Obtain comfy with issues that need exploring various possibilities.
Chart Problems: BFS, DFS, Dijkstra's formula, and much more. Binary Trees and Tons: Emphasis on traversal, insertion, and removal algorithms. Backtracking and Recursion: Obtain comfy with problems that need discovering different possibilities.
Graph Troubles: BFS, DFS, Dijkstra's algorithm, and more. Binary Trees and Lots: Concentrate on traversal, insertion, and deletion algorithms. Backtracking and Recursion: Get comfortable with troubles that require discovering different opportunities.
Table of Contents
Latest Posts
Why Faang Companies Focus On Problem-solving Skills In Interviews
A Non-overwhelming List Of Resources To Use For Software Engineering Interview Prep
How To Prepare For Data Science Interviews – Tips & Best Practices
More
Latest Posts
Why Faang Companies Focus On Problem-solving Skills In Interviews
A Non-overwhelming List Of Resources To Use For Software Engineering Interview Prep
How To Prepare For Data Science Interviews – Tips & Best Practices